High-Performance Insulation: The Heart of Modern Pellet Smoker Design
At the core of any high-quality pellet smoker lies its insulation system, which directly influences temperature stability, fuel efficiency, and overall durability. Advances in material science have led manufacturers to adopt high-performance insulators capable of withstanding extreme temperatures while minimizing heat loss.
The Role of Advanced Insulation Materials in Pellet Cooking
Traditional pellet smokers often relied on fiberglass or ceramic insulation, which, while effective to some degree, had limitations in thermal retention and durability. Today, cutting-edge materials such as mineral wool composites, aerogels, and specialised ceramic fibres are transforming the industry. These materials deliver:
- Enhanced Thermal Retention: Maintaining consistent internal temperatures with less fuel consumption.
- Improved Durability: Withstand repeated heating and cooling cycles without degradation.
- Reduced External Heat Loss: Ensuring safety and efficiency during prolonged cooking sessions.
Data-Driven Insights into Insulation Performance
Recent industry reports highlight that pellet smokers equipped with advanced insulation materials can improve thermal efficiency by up to 25% compared to models using traditional insulation. For example, a comparative study found that insulating layers composed of aerogel composites exhibited temperature retention rates exceeding 95% during power cycling, compared to approximately 80% in conventional models.
| Insulation Material | Thermal Conductivity (W/mK) | Temperature Retention (%) | Durability Grade |
|---|---|---|---|
| Fiberglass | 0.035 | 75 | Moderate |
| Mineral Wool | 0.028 | 85 | Good |
| Aerogel Composite | 0.013 | 95 | Excellent |
